**Please provide a detailed description of the original copyrighted work that has allegedly been infringed. If possible, include a URL to where it is posted online.**
[private] have developed a calendar app for [private] organisation where users can add/edit/remove specific events. This app communicates with several private calendar URLs.
The original private repo's URL is here: [private].
[private] temporarily worked with a Freelancer found on [private]. [private] gave access to him to the private repository, where he could access all the secret keys and environmental variables. He finished his assigned job on the [private],
[private] received a notification from [private] today (29th of July 2022) that [private] API key was found in a public repository.
[private] discovered that this individual dumped [private] whole source code to a public repository, exposing [private] API, OAuth2 access, and all secret information.
